Visualizzazione dei risultati da 1 a 6 su 6
  1. #1

    Eseguire questo rewrite

    ciao a tutti,

    sul mio sito vorrei eseguire questo rewrite dal htaccess

    l'url: http://www.miosito.com/membri/marco

    corrisponde a questa pagina reale: http://www.miosito.com/membri/about.php?user=marco

    Ovviamente marco è la variabile dell'utente e può assumere qualsiasi valore

    Come posso fare?


    Grazie

  2. #2
    codice:
    RewriteRule ^membri/([^/]+) about.php?user=$1 [L]

    dovrebbe essere giusto
    ciao

  3. #3
    Non funziona. mi rimanda alla pagina 404


    questo è il code:

    Options +FollowSymLinks
    RewriteEngine on

    RewriteRule ^membri/([^/]+) about.php?user=$1 [L]

  4. #4
    prima mi son dimenticato di aggiungere al path la cartella "membri" e sarebbe stato così :
    codice:
    RewriteRule ^membri/([^/]+) membri/about.php?user=$1 [L]
    ma comunque ho provato e non funzionava lo stesso anche con il path corretto

    a quanto ho capito da problemi se il nome della cartella membri è uguale al rewriting
    se magari metti un underscore sulla cartella membri il rewriting funziona

    non saprei se fa a lasciare uguale il nome delle cartelle con gli stessi nomi nelle condizioni del rewrite mi sembra strano che non faccia..

    comunque questo funziona se la cartella "membri" la rinomini in "_membri":
    codice:
    RewriteRule ^membri/([^/]+) _membri/about.php?user=$1 [L]

  5. #5
    Non funziona completamente.

    Mi risponde sempre la pagina about.php solo che non posta la variabile.
    La variabile user è vuota..
    about.php?user=

  6. #6
    strano io l'avevo anche provato per essere sicuro e a me funzionava
    avevo fatto una cartella _membri con il file about.php che visualizzava il valore della var user
    sulla cartella principale avevo il file .htaccess con la regola
    codice:
    RewriteRule ^membri/([^/]+) _membri/about.php?user=$1 [L]
    e funzionava il rewriting poi

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.